Where did The Battle of Uruk took place / fought?



The Battle of Uruk took place /  was fought near Uruk which is situated east of the present bed of the Euphrates river, on the ancient dry former channel of the Euphrates River, some 30 km east of modern As-Samawah, Al-Muthann, Iraq
